Michael Giacchino returning for The Incredibles 2

November 27, 2015 by Gary Collinson

Originally published November 27, 2015. Updated April 14, 2018.

Brad Bird has taken to Twitter to officially announce that he’ll be reuniting with composer Michael Giacchino on the upcoming Pixar sequel The Incredibles 2, tweeting out a video of Giacchino signing the actual contract…

@m_giacchino signs to do the music for INCREDIBLES 2.
Happy Thanksgiving, everybody! pic.twitter.com/9Ipo2urPvD

— Brad Bird (@BradBirdA113) November 25, 2015

The Incredibles 2 is set for release on June 21st, 2019. Plot details are being kept under wraps, but Bird has revealed that it will contain some ideas that didn’t make it into the first movie.
